W. Patton Avenue Sidewalk Project Update

Work on the W. Patton Avenue Sidewalk project began in July 2025 and continues to progress steadily. 

This project is anticipated to be complete by the end of the year. Upcoming work will include:

  • Remaining sidewalk installation at west end of project. The project will terminate at the curb ramp on the west side of Druid Avenue.
  • Remaining sidewalk (small portion) on the east end of the project. The project will terminate at the west side of Louisiana Avenue. 
  •  Asphalt work (roadway gutter & driveways) throughout the project area. 

Reminder: Night time lane closures and temporary bus stop adjustment
Lane closures and any work within five feet of the roadway are limited to night time hours. The right hand lane of Patton Avenue is typically closed overnight in order for work to take place. Additionally, the bus stop in front of Walgreens is now back in its original location but may be temporarily moved again to accommodate transit service during remaining project work.
